Factors Affecting Cost

  • Type of Foundation: Different foundation types such as slab, pier, or crawl space have varying costs.
  • Soil Quality: Poor soil conditions may require additional preparation and materials.
  • Site Preparation: Clearing and leveling the site can add to the overall cost.
  • Foundation Size: Larger foundations will naturally cost more due to increased material and labor.
  • Material Costs: Prices for concrete, rebar, and other materials can fluctuate.
  •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Portland, OR, can affect the total cost.
  • Permits and Inspections: Fees for necessary permits and inspections must be factored in.

Task Average Cost (USD)
Site Preparation $1,000 - $3,000
Concrete Slab Foundation $5,000 - $15,000
Pier and Beam Foundation $8,000 - $20,000
Crawl Space Foundation $7,000 - $18,000
Reinforcement Materials $500 - $2,000
Permits and Inspections $500 - $1,500
Labor (per hour) $50 - $100
